Jade used Fraction 3 over 4 yard of fabric to make a scarf. Can she make 2 of these scarves with Fraction 1 and 4 over 5 yards of fabric, and why?
Representing the above expression Mathematically
3/4 yard = 1 scarf
1 4/5 yards of fabric = x
Cross Multiply
3/4x = 1 4/5 × 1
x = 9/5/ 3/4
x = 9/5 ÷ 3/4
x = 9/5 × 4/3
x = 12/5 scarves
x = 2 2/5 scarves
Hence, the correct option is :
Yes, because the quotient of Fraction 1 and 4 over 5 ÷ Fraction 3 over 4 is 2 and 2 over 5

A linear function is represented
Step-by-step explanation:
The table is:
x f(x)
0 10.00
1 10.02
2 10.04
3 10.06
4 10.08
5 10.10
If we compute the difference between two consecutive function values and we divide it by the difference between their associated x values we get:
(10.02 - 10.00)/(1-0) = 0.02
(10.04 - 10.02)/(2-1) = 0.02
(10.06 - 10.04)/(3-2) = 0.02
(10.08 - 10.06)/(4-3) = 0.02
(10.10 - 10.08)/(5-4) = 0.02
This constant result indicates that a linear function is represented.
